Before we go to the application bit, you need to do a skin hyper sensitivity test 48 hours before the application, even if you used a hair colour before, to make sure your skin is not reactive or allergic to the product. You may also need more than 1 box, depending on the length and volume of hair.

Here’s how to correctly use the BBLUNT Salon Secret High Shine Crème Hair Colour –
1. Unbox and take all the contents out and put on the gloves provided in the box
2. Grab a non-metallic mixing bowl and a tinting brush which is easily available
3. If you’re going for global coverage, pour out the all the contents of the colourant, developer and Shine Tonic into the a non-metallic mixing bowl and mix using the tinting brush until it’s a creamy and smooth texture
4. If you are going for root touch-ups, follow the mark on the tubes and pour out only that much and mix as instructed above
5. Using the tinting brush, start applying the mixture immediately starting at the roots
6. Once the application is complete, leave in on for 30 mins (45 mins for the Burgundy shade)
7. Before shampooing, add a small amount of water to your hair and emulsify it for 5 mins.
Rinse thoroughly till the water runs clear
8. Wash using a colour-protect shampoo and conditioner. All of BBLUNT’s conditioners and shampoos are colour-protect.

Now, to get the most out of your at-home hair-colouring experience, there are a few essential things that you must keep in mind before you begin.

1. First and foremost, before you jump on the hair-colouring bandwagon, you need to decide how often you want to be colouring your hair in the long term, simply because hair-colouring comes with high maintenance. If you have evident greys, you might want to do just touch-ups every 4-5 weeks. But if you’re going for a complete transformation with your hair colour, you are in for a long-term commitment. Key is in knowing your hair colour well before you apply it. The BBLUNT Salon Secret High Shine Crème Hair Colour is a permanent hair colour that lasts up to 8 weeks

2. Before you decide on your desired hair-colour shade, you should identify your own natural hair colour. As a general rule of thumb, choose a cool shade if your natural colour is warm and vice-versa. Thankfully for us, BBLUNT Salon Secret comes in 7 different shades, all specially created to suit Indian skin tones, leaving you spoilt for choice.

3. Colour on colour makes the hair darker. If you have recently coloured your hair, wait for a few weeks before re-colouring or ensure that the colour does not overlap with the previously coloured hair when you touch up your roots.

4. If you are fond of swimming then make sure that you use a protective leave-in conditioner or wear a swimming cap before stepping into the pool, as chlorinated water can be harmful to your hair colour.

5. In order to not let the colour wear off easily, quickly – don’t wash your hair too frequently. And when you do wash, don’t use hot water, and use only colour-protect shampoos and conditioners.
